The poppy pods of Papaver somniferum, commonly known as the opium poppy, have been prized for millennia for their remarkable properties. These smooth capsules contain a milky sap that yields a diverse range of alkaloids, including morphine and codeine. Cultivated in ancient traditions across the globe, poppy pods have played significant roles in culture, shaping human history through their soothing applications and fascinating symbolism.

A Botanical Journey into Dried Poppy Pod Morphology
Dried poppy pods exhibit fascinating structures that illustrate the plant's complex lifecycle. Each pod, typically oval, develops from a single flower after pollination. The outer husk is often smooth, providing structure for the seeds within. The internal arrangement of the pod features numerous chambers, each containing a cluster of small seeds. As the pod curls, it often opens, releasing its precious contents. Studying these variations in morphology broadens our appreciation of poppy biology and evolution.
